exponenta event banner

Настройки рабочей области и переменных

Настройки рабочей области

Настройки рабочей области позволяют настраивать параметры сохранения переменных рабочей области в сценариях MATLAB ®. Они также позволяют ограничить размер массивов, в которых MATLAB выполняет вычисления, и указать, следует ли включать или игнорировать эти вычисления.NaNs.

Чтобы открыть настройки рабочей области, на вкладке Главная (Home) в разделе Среда (Environment) щелкните Настройки (Preferences). Выберите MATLAB > Рабочее пространство. Настройки рабочей области недоступны в MATLAB Online™.

ПредпочтениеИспользование
Пороговое значение для сохранения переменных в сценарии MATLAB

Укажите максимальный размер массива, чтобы ограничить число элементов массивов, сохраненных в сценарии MATLAB.

Укажите Максимальный уровень вложенности структур/объектов, чтобы ограничить уровень вложенности структур, массивов или объектов, сохраненных в сценарии MATLAB.

Многомерное форматирование массива

Укажите, как форматируются многомерные массивы при сохранении в сценарии MATLAB.

Чтобы создать компактный сценарий, выберите вектор строки с изменением формы (компактность и эффективность).

Чтобы сохранить представление массива, выберите As 2-D pages (читаемость). Укажите размеры фрагмента 2-D как положительные целые числа, меньшие или равные размерам nМассив -D. Второе целое число должно быть больше первого.

Форматирование файловЗадайте ширину символа, при которой текст в сценарии MATLAB переносится, указав значение Максимум символов на строку.
n элементов и меньших массивов показывают статистику

Ограничьте размер массивов, для которых браузер рабочей области отображает статистику, чтобы повысить производительность, когда MATLAB обновляет статистические результаты в браузере рабочей области.

Дополнительные сведения см. в разделе Повышение производительности браузера рабочей области при статистических расчетах.

Обработка значений NaN в расчетах

Укажите, следует ли NaN значения включаются или исключаются из расчетов статистики, отображаемой в браузере рабочей области. Можно выбрать опцию Использовать NaNs при расчете статистики или Игнорировать NaNs при расчете статистики.

Ограничение размера массива MATLAB

По умолчанию MATLAB может использовать до 100% объема оперативной памяти (не включая виртуальную память) компьютера для выделения памяти для каждого массива MATLAB. Чтобы изменить этот предел на меньший процент, установите флажок Ограничить максимальный размер массива процентом ОЗУ. Затем переместите ползунок, чтобы настроить процент ОЗУ.

Чтобы разрешить MATLAB использовать ОЗУ и виртуальную память при создании массива, снимите флажок Ограничить максимальный размер массива процентом ОЗУ. Если MATLAB попытается выделить память, превышающую ресурсы компьютера, система может перестать отвечать.

Это ограничение применяется к размеру каждого массива, а не к общему размеру всех массивов MATLAB.

Настройки переменных

При работе в редакторе переменных настройки переменных позволяют задать форматирование массива, перемещение курсора и десятичный разделитель для экспорта данных с помощью системного буфера обмена.

Чтобы открыть настройки Переменные (Variables), на вкладке Главная (Home) в разделе Среда (Environment) щелкните Настройки (Preferences). Выберите MATLAB > Переменные.

ПредпочтениеИспользование
Формат

Выберите параметр из формата массива по умолчанию, чтобы задать формат вывода массива по умолчанию числовых значений, отображаемых в редакторе переменных. Эта настройка формата влияет только на то, как отображаются числа, а не на то, как MATLAB вычисляет или сохраняет их. Дополнительные сведения о параметрах форматирования см. на справочной странице format функция.

Редактирование

Укажите, куда перемещается курсор после ввода элемента и нажмите Enter.

Чтобы сохранить курсор в элементе, в котором был введен текст, снимите флажок Переместить выделенный фрагмент после ввода.

Чтобы переместить курсор на другой элемент, установите флажок Переместить выделенный фрагмент после ввода. В поле Направление укажите способ перемещения курсора.

Обработка международных номеров

В поле Десятичный разделитель для экспорта числовых данных через системный буфер обмена укажите десятичный разделитель для чисел, вырезанных или скопированных из редактора переменных, а затем вставьте их в текстовые файлы или другие приложения.

Эта настройка не влияет на числовые данные, скопированные из и вставленные в MATLAB. В MATLAB десятичные разделители всегда являются точками.

Большинство настроек переменных недоступны в MATLAB Online. Чтобы показать сгенерированный код в окне команд при выполнении операций в редакторе переменных MATLAB Online, выберите Показать код MATLAB для операций.

Связанные темы